UFC 46 Results

 

January 31, 2004

Mandalay Bay Events Center 

 Las Vegas, Nevada

 

 

 

Fight 1 - Middleweight Bout

Lee Murray (9-1-1) wins by  submission (triangle/arm bar) at 1:45 of the first round over Jorge Rivera (7-2)

 

Fight 2 - Heavyweight Bout

Frank Mir (7-1) wins by TKO (ref stoppage) at 4:21 of the second round over Wes Sims (6-3-1)

Fight 3 - Welterweight Title Bout BJ Penn went to Team Quest to train for this fight

BJ Penn (7-1-1) wins by submission (rear naked choke) at 4:39 of the first round over Matt Hughes (30-1)  -

BJ Penn becomes new UFC welterweight champion

Fight 5 - Light Heavyweight Title Bout - Five Rounds

Vitor Belfort (11-3) wins by first round TKO (Doc stoppage) over Randy “The Natural” Couture (12-5) -

Belfort becomes new champion

 

First Round -  Both come out and touch gloves - Both look focused and relaxed - Something happened to

Couture's eye - Couture's eye is bleeding from the inside - Doctor checking the eye - Fight stopped - As

Couture clinched, Vitor threw a left punch that grazed the left eye of Couture - Eye started to bleed - Waiting

for official announcement - Couture eye is swollen shut - eye looks bad - Vitor looks sad for what happened

- Injury is to the inside of the bottom eye lid (tore it open)  - Vitor awarded the victory

 

- Couture comes and shakes Vitor's hands

- Couture says he'll be back

- Vitor doesn't seem happy about the way he won the fight - Shows a lot of concern for Couture

- Doctor says Couture needs immediate medical attention (surgery) to the eye to make sure he doesn't 

  suffer permanent damage (Surgery went well and Couture is expected to make a full recovery)
